SEAT UK should soon be ready to start tackling the job of positioning its vital new competitor for company car sales. Factory officials are now considering pricing and specification plans for the next-generation Toledo range which have been submitted by the Spanish company's British sales arm.

'SEAT UK is expanding and we are happy with the results which are being achieved. We have great admiration for the professional way our colleagues here go about their business,' SEAT S.A. export market chief Julio Moro Alonso said during a visit to the Fleet Motor Show. He said SEAT had high hopes for the new Toledo, which was seen as being particularly well suited to UK requirements. 'It is a good looking car of high quality and should go on offer at competitive pricing,' he added.

SEAT UK business marketing manager Robert Couldwell said hopes were also high for the latest Arosa, which sets a fresh fuel economy standard by covering 78.9mpg. 'This is the only diesel-powered contender in the compact supermini sector, so we regard it as the ultimate city car,' he said.
